Demonologist: 12 Beginner tips (2024)

Demonologist is a ghost-hunting game where the main objective is to use your steam-punk-inspired tools to gauge just what is causing a ruckus inside other people’s seemingly abandoned homes. You can either go in and fulfill that objective alone or have your friend help you.

The gameplay relies on you and your friends using tools to narrow down your options and deduce what is causing the haunting. There are tons of entities featured in this game, and it can be rather thrilling and confusing to decipher just what to do in a scary situation.

12 Watch For Moving Objects And Flickering Lights

While you’re going through the room asking entities to show themselves or prove that they’re there, some of them will start messing around with you. They can manipulate large objects, seemingly at random.

Not only that, they can play around with the lights and make them flicker or move. They can also manipulate the crosses you find hanging on the walls, turning them upside down at will. Try using your tools where you spot phenomena like this occurring to record your interactions.

11 Don’t Go In Blind

If the surrounding area seems too dark for you, you should head inside and start playing the game. Before exploring the place, the best thing to do is look for a light switch and turn up the ambiance.

It’s much nicer than strolling around in the dark in certain rooms with just your flashlight equipped. You don’t want to become an easy target while you’re perusing about.

10 Calling To The Dead Causes A Reaction

Once you're comfortable with the game, you’re bound to call out for any entities inside the house to show themselves. As cool as the concept is, you’re inviting trouble for yourself by doing exactly that, especially if you’re alone.

Be prepared for a jump scare or some weird unexplained anomaly to stir up your wits. Don’t freak out if your ghost pal shatters a light bulb or two since it probably prefers staying in the dark while it hunts you down for disturbing its peace.

9 Leave The House When You Need To

As scary as things are, you’re not always limited to staying inside the house once the spooky stuff starts. Most of your gear is outside in the parked van that brought you there, just leave the house and go get anything you need.

Make sure not to leave a friend behind; they might end up getting spooked if they’re left alone. It’s not easy to fend off all the ghosts on their own, especially after your own actions riled them up. Be careful, though; you might find something lurking outside.

8 Apparitions Are Bad Omens

During the course of your playthrough, you’ll have seemingly transparent entities come at you and try to scare you. Don’t worry; these entities won’t attack you or cause any harm beyond delivering a minor jump scare.

Although what comes after spotting such an anomaly might just end up trailing and attempting to murder you. Just pay attention to anything that doesn’t look see-through. That’s your cute to run for the hills. Apparitions can help you deduce what you’re dealing with as well.

7 Be Prepared To Run

Nothing’s wrong with a strategic retreat. Once you see something that isn't an apparition make a run toward you, take heed and evacuate the house immediately. The worst offenders often spout out the names of the entities haunting the area in a panic… that's not a great idea, to say the least.

It doesn’t matter whether you’re alone or with a fellow ghosthunter; spooky things will attack you regardless of your numbers, so don’t assume sticking together fixes everything.

6 Record Your Interactions

Eventually, you’ll get tired of getting spooked and running around all willy-nilly. You’ll have to play the objectives, and one of the ways to make that entire process easier for you is to list all the evidence you find.

Pay attention to the tools you use and familiarize yourself with their names. Once you experience an interaction with that tool, check it off on the evidence page and deduce what you’re up against on your own. That way, you can handle the situation better and nail all the tasks given to you.

5 Use The Ouija Boards

As if invading a haunted area wasn’t bad enough, the game expects you to look for these entities and actively call out to them. Once you enter the house, check the room for an Ouija board you can interact with.

As soon as you pick it up, you can turn on your mic and ask the ghost a question. It’s a great way to pinpoint exactly where they are since they tell you themselves. It’s better than going in blindly with an EMF reader alone. Beware, though; they can break.

4 Try To Stay Sane

In Demonologist, your character has to work with a sanity meter. Experiencing someone dying in front of you is definitely jarring enough for your character to start getting spooked easily. Don’t freak out if your screen starts shaking or getting fuzzy.

The best way to get rid of your symptoms is to evacuate the premises as soon as possible. Otherwise, you might risk premature death, and you won’t be any closer to solving the mystery behind it all.

3 Do NOT Stare At Paintings

One of the worst ways to give yourself a jumpscare is to give any painting a death stare and then be bold enough to call out the name written on it. This will trigger a jumpscare that’s sure to have you running out of the room shrieking.

If you're feeling particularly mischievous and are playing with others, you can suggest to an unknowing teammate to do exactly that. As long as they're a good sport about that kind of thing, at least.

2 Buy Equipment

This game is all about making you find out what’s causing a haunting and giving you objectives to prove it to the agency you’re working for. In exchange for your valiant efforts, you get the money that you can trade in for more equipment.

Equipment is essential in this game if you want to find out and correctly guess what entity you’re dealing with or are potentially angering with your presence in any given room. Don’t forget to purchase some before starting your run.

1 Expect A Slow Progression

Be ready to play this game for a long time since you have to beat level one at least ten times to progress to the next one. While this hefty grind can get rather tedious, it does prepare you for what’s to come later.

You’ll get used to it since even buying a candle or a camera will cost you an arm and a leg. No price is too steep for the satisfaction of solving the mystery, apparently. Once you get to level 5, you can make the game a little harder if you’d like.
